Troubleshooting
Error description
Error cause
Remedy
No image visible.
Transillumination top not switched
on.
Switch the transillumination top on
by the on
-
/off switch (rear side).
The shutter is closed.
Press the
Shutter
key. The shutter is
closed when the integral LED is lit.
Restricted image quality
Adapter disk (Fig. 3/
6
) is still
attached.
Remove the adapter disk.
An unsuitable microscope stage is
being used.
Use only the recommended
microscope stage, see Section 3.1.
Memory
button not available,
button flashing
Active system state does not
conform to saved state.
Check the objective, stage and
adapter disk.
Transillumination top does not fit
the base plate 450.
Use of a base plate that is not
system-compatible.
Use only the recommended base
plate, see Section 3.1.
Adapter ring has not been removed. Remove the adapter ring, see
Section 3.2.
Microscope stage cannot be
screwed onto the transillumination
top
Insert plate missing.
Attach the insert plate, see Section
3.2.
Unusual noises during initialization
of the transillumination top
Shipping braces have not been
removed.
Disconnect the transillumination top
from the mains and remove the
shipping braces, see Section 3.2.
Collision noises of the apertures of
the transillumination top
Use of an insert plate that is not
system-compatible.
Replace the insert plate, see Section
3.2.
